About pool safety barrier inspection

A pool safety inspection checks the pool barrier against the safety standard and, where the inspector is authorised, issues the compliance certificate many sales and rentals require. Rules vary by state, so confirm the inspector is registered to certify in your area. This is separate from a general pool condition check.

Is a pest inspection separate from a building inspection?+

Yes. A timber pest inspection specifically targets termites, borers and timber decay, which a building inspection does not fully cover. Most buyers order a combined building and pest report, which covers both in one visit and is cheaper than booking them separately.

When should I book a building and pest inspection?+

Book it as soon as your offer is accepted so the report is ready within your cooling-off or subject-to-inspection period, which is often only a few business days. Leaving it late can force you to choose between rushing or losing your inspection right.

Can I use the report to negotiate?+

Yes. If the report finds significant defects, buyers commonly use it to renegotiate the price, ask the seller to fix issues, or in some cases withdraw within the cooling-off period. An independent report gives you evidence rather than guesswork at the negotiating table.
